Superoxide release by neutrophils: synergistic effects of a phorbol ester and a calcium ionophore

Exposure to combined suboptimal concentrations of 4..beta..-phorbol 12-myristate 13-acetate and the calcium ionophore A23187 stimulates superoxide release from guinea pig neutrophils to rates ca. 3.5-fold greater than the sum of the rates elicited by each of the agents added separately. This effect was largely dependent upon the presence of calcium in the extracellular medium. The data are discussed in relation to recent reports concerning the interactions of phorbol-esters with cells and the mechanism of activation of superoxide release by neutrophils. 25 references, 1 figure, 2 tables.
